If you select ā€œnoā€, the transition delay for control channel
8 of about one second, which takes effect every time
you switch flight phases, is switched off; selecting ā€œyesā€
switches it on.
When you select the ā€œK8 delayedā€ line using the arrow
buttons  of the left or right-hand touch-key, the cor-
responding input field is framed. Briefly press the central
SET button of the right-hand touch-key to highlight the
current setting (black background). Now use the arrow
buttons of the right-hand touch-key to select one of the
two options.
ā€œidle fr.ā€: The idle position of the throttle / airbrake
stick (C1) is forward, i. e. away from the pilot.
The throttle warning message ā€œThrottle too
highā€, see page 36, and the – following – op-
tion ā€œcut offā€ are activated. In the ā€œWing
mixerā€ menu the ā€œBrake  NN *ā€ mixers
and the option ā€œCH8 delayā€ are disabled.
ā€œidle re.ā€: The idle position of the throttle / airbrake
stick (C1) is back, i. e. towards the pilot.
The throttle warning message ā€œThrottle too
highā€, see page 36, and the – following – op-
tion ā€œcut offā€ are activated. In the ā€œWing
mixerā€ menu the ā€œBrake  NN *ā€ mixers
and the option ā€œCH8 delayā€ are disabled.
ā€œnoā€: The brake system is ā€œretractedā€ in the for-
ward position of the throttle / brake stick. In
the ā€œWing mixerā€ menu the ā€œBrake  NN *ā€
mixers are activated.
The throttle warning message ā€œThrottle too
highā€, see page 36, and the option ā€œcut offā€
are disabled.
ā€žno/invā€œ The brake system is ā€œretractedā€ in the back
position of the throttle / brake stick. In the
ā€œWing mixerā€ menu the ā€œBrake  NN *ā€
mixers are activated.
The throttle warning message ā€œThrottle too
highā€, see page 36, and the option ā€œcut offā€
are disabled.

If you select ā€œIdle forward / backā€ in the ā€œMotor at Ch1ā€
line, you can make use of the ā€œMotor stopā€ option by
assigning a physical switch to it. When the switch is
operated, the speed controller or throttle servo move to
a pre-set position, i.e. the throttle setting of the speed
controller is reduced, or the carburettor control (throttle)
servo moves to the motor OFF position (or idle position).
The motor OFF (or idle) position is entered in the left-
hand column above the ā€œSELā€ field; the optimum setting
must be found experimentally.
However, the speed controller or throttle servo only
takes up this defined position in response to the switch if
the throttle signal is below a particular servo position or
switching threshold. This point is defined by entering the
desired servo position (switching threshold) in the centre
column above the ā€œSTOā€ field. Your preferred ON / OFF
switch can be selected in the right-hand column.
